Checkmk Raw Edition: Pro Setup and Configuration Essentials
As a system administrator, managing backups can be a daunting task. With Checkmk Raw Edition, you can streamline your backup process and ensure data integrity. In this article, we will walk you through the process of setting up and configuring Checkmk Raw Edition for offsite backups, providing a comprehensive checklist to get you started.
Understanding the Checkmk Raw Edition Architecture
Before diving into the setup process, it’s essential to understand the Checkmk Raw Edition architecture. The software consists of three primary components: the Checkmk server, the Checkmk agent, and the Checkmk web interface. The Checkmk server is responsible for managing backups, while the Checkmk agent runs on the client machines, collecting data and sending it to the server. The Checkmk web interface provides a user-friendly interface for managing and monitoring backups.
Configuring Checkmk Raw Edition for Offsite Backups
To configure Checkmk Raw Edition for offsite backups, follow these steps:
- Install and configure the Checkmk server: Download and install the Checkmk server on a dedicated machine. Configure the server to use a secure connection (e.g., SSL/TLS) and set up authentication.
- Deploy the Checkmk agent: Install the Checkmk agent on the client machines, ensuring they can communicate with the Checkmk server.
- Create a backup job: Use the Checkmk web interface to create a new backup job, specifying the data to be backed up, the backup schedule, and the retention rules.
- Configure offsite backup storage: Set up an offsite backup storage repository, such as an external hard drive or cloud storage service.
Implementing a Local and Offsite Backup Strategy
A robust backup strategy should include both local and offsite backups. Checkmk Raw Edition allows you to implement a 3-2-1 backup strategy, which includes:
- Three copies of data: The original data, a local backup, and an offsite backup.
- Two different storage types: Local backups on disk-based storage and offsite backups on tape-based storage or cloud storage.
- One offsite copy: Store one copy of the backup data offsite, in a secure location.
| Backup Type | Storage Type | Location |
|---|---|---|
| Local Backup | Disk-based storage | On-premises |
| Offsite Backup | Tape-based storage or cloud storage | Offsite, secure location |
Testing and Restoring Backups
Regularly testing and restoring backups is crucial to ensure data integrity. Checkmk Raw Edition provides a built-in test restore feature, allowing you to verify the integrity of your backups. To test and restore backups:
- Use the Checkmk web interface: Navigate to the backup job and select the test restore option.
- Verify the restore process: Monitor the restore process and verify that the data is restored correctly.
- Document the results: Record the test restore results, including any issues or errors.
| Test Restore Result | Description |
|---|---|
| Successful | The backup data was restored correctly. |
| Failed | The backup data was not restored correctly. |
Checkmk Raw Edition is a powerful tool for managing backups, providing a robust and flexible solution for offsite backups. By following the steps outlined in this article, you can ensure a reliable backup strategy, protecting your data from loss or corruption.
| Feature | Checkmk Raw Edition | Expensive Backup Suites |
|---|---|---|
| Cost | Free | Expensive |
| Scalability | Highly scalable | Less scalable |
| Security | Highly secure | Secure |